Ella-Mae Anstaett (8) was recently diagnosed with a rare and fatal neurodegenerative disease called CLN3 Batten Disease that takes away childhood, and then takes away the child.
Ella-Mae is a sweet, talented, and artistic 8 year old who is loved and supported by her parents, Ryan and Alison and her 4 year old brother, Logan.
Ella-Mae is finishing up second grade at St Therese in Parkville, MO. Her favorite things are gymnastics, riding her bike and playing with friends. The family is trying to raise $240,000 a year for the cost of a life-saving medicine (Miglustat). She will need to be on this for life. This medicine is not FDA approved for her condition but is approved for other lysosomal storage diseases similar to Battens. Therefore, insurance is denying to accept or pay for it. This medicine is showing phenomenal results of slowing down the progression and even stopping it. On top of the medicine, there will be a lot of travel expenses, medical trials to get into and countless doctor’s appointments to attend in the years ahead. Right now she is legally blind but her near future includes complete blindness by age 10, seizures, cognitive decline, dementia, Parkinson- like symptoms, loss of motor function and death.
